
Calvin Dennis, founder of Liveblackheart (LVBH®), was born in Georgia and raised in Tallahassee, Florida. His life has always reflected a rare balance of talent, resilience, and determination. A gifted two-sport athlete, Calvin excelled in both football and baseball, ultimately earning a full athletic scholarship to the University of West Georgia. During his high school years, he was named to the Florida Class 2B All-State Team and honored with the Kappa Alpha Psi “Guide Right” Scholarship for his leadership and potential.
Behind the highlights and accolades, Calvin faced life-altering adversity that would come to define his vision.
In 2007, at just 17 years old, Calvin’s mother, Laurina Dennis, was diagnosed with pancreatic cancer. He watched her courageously battle the disease, but within six months, she passed away, leaving a permanent mark on his heart. Two years later, in the spring of 2009, after his freshman football season in college, Calvin was involved in a fatal car accident, a moment that shook him deeply. As he continued to process that trauma, tragedy struck again the following year. In 2010, his close friend Maron Butler died in a car accident.
These back-to-back losses could have broken him. Instead, they instilled in Calvin an unshakable belief that every setback could be transformed into purpose. Out of grief came determination, and out of determination came a vision: to create something that would honor his mother, his journey, and the resilience of the human spirit. That vision became Liveblackheart.
After athletics, Calvin transitioned into the professional world with the same relentless work ethic that had carried him through his sports career. Today, he works in live sports television production, serving as a Comms Technician and A2 for ESPN. His ability to thrive under pressure and support teams in high-stakes environments reflects the discipline, focus, and teamwork he honed on the field.
